It is with great regret to announce the passing of Joy Zhu, Director of International Commercial Services for CIT Group, USA and member of the FCI Executive Committee. Joy passed away peacefully at her home in Atlanta last Wednesday 14th July with her family by her side following a long battle with cancer.

Joy led a rich life and career. Born in Beijing, China on August 30, 1963, where she was also raised and educated, Joy graduated from the famous Beijing University in 1985, rebranded as the Capital University of Economics and Business, a prestigious and premier business school in China. Joy relocated to the US to earn her MBA from Georgia State University in Atlanta in 1993. Joy returned to China to work at Continental Grain in their poultry division, before returning back to the US to begin her factoring career with Bank of America’s factoring company. She later joined SunTrust Bank in 2000, running the international factoring operations there. SunTrust factoring unit would be later sold to CIT in 2005, and she was promoted to Director of International Factoring with CIT in 2012. Joy served on the FCI Education Committee for over a decade between 2006 and 2015, and also was promoted as Chairman of the Education Committee in 2013. Joy was elected to the FCI Executive Committee in 2015 during the FCI Annual Meeting in Singapore.

Joy was diligent, dedicated and beloved by her team, by her fellow colleagues on the FCI Executive Committee, by the staff of the FCI Secretariat, and her family of factoring friends globally. With over 30 years of experience, Joy helped members around the world become educated on the benefits of receivables finance in general, and international factoring in particular, especially in her native China.
